site stats

Dataframe to array pyspark

Web17 hours ago · PySpark dynamically traverse schema and modify field. let's say I have a dataframe with the below schema. How can I dynamically traverse schema and access … WebI am trying to convert a pyspark dataframe column having approximately 90 million rows into a numpy array. I need the array as an input for scipy.optimize.minimize function.. I have tried both converting to Pandas and using collect(), but these methods are very time consuming.. I am new to PySpark, If there is a faster and better approach to do this, …

Merge multiple columns into one column in pyspark dataframe …

WebConverting a PySpark dataframe to an array In order to form the building blocks of the neural network, the PySpark dataframe must be converted into an array. Python has a … http://dbmstutorials.com/pyspark/spark-dataframe-array-functions-part-5.html small gear rack and spur drive https://fatfiremedia.com

How to access element of a VectorUDT column in a Spark DataFrame …

Webpyspark.pandas.DataFrame.to_numpy¶ DataFrame.to_numpy → numpy.ndarray¶ A NumPy ndarray representing the values in this DataFrame or Series. Web我已經使用 pyspark.pandas 數據幀在 S 中讀取並存儲了鑲木地板文件。 現在在第二階段,我正在嘗試讀取數據塊中 pyspark 數據框中的鑲木地板文件,並且我面臨將嵌套 json … WebJun 19, 2024 · Columns can be merged with sparks array function: import pyspark.sql.functions as f columns = [f.col ("mark1"), ...] output = input.withColumn ("marks", f.array (columns)).select ("name", "marks") You might need to change the type of the entries in order for the merge to be successful. Share. small gears 1 4 bore

How to access element of a VectorUDT column in a Spark DataFrame …

Category:How to drop all columns with null values in a PySpark DataFrame

Tags:Dataframe to array pyspark

Dataframe to array pyspark

Apache Spark: How to create a matrix from a DataFrame?

WebPySpark: Dataframe Array Functions Part 1. This tutorial will explain with examples how to use array_sort and array_join array functions in Pyspark. Other array functions can be … WebEach tensor input value in the Spark DataFrame must be represented as a single column containing a flattened 1-D array. The provided input_tensor_shapes will be used to …

Dataframe to array pyspark

Did you know?

WebAug 22, 2024 · :java.lang.IllegalArgumentException: requirement failed: The input column must be array, but got string. The column EVENT_ID has values E_34503_Probe E_35203_In E_31901_Cbc WebNov 7, 2024 · I supposed you have a data frame of pandas or pyspark in databricks as below. import pandas as pd # pandas dataframe df = pd.DataFrame({'Col1': ['a', 'b', 'c']}) # pyspark dataframe in databricks sdf = spark.createDataFrame(df) So just for pandas dataframe to select the Col1 column to convert to array, the code as below.

WebOct 4, 2024 · I would like to write my spark dataframe as a set of JSON files and in particular each of which as an array of JSON. Let's me explain with a simple (reproducible) code. We have: import numpy as np import pandas as pd df = spark.createDataFrame (pd.DataFrame ( {'x': np.random.rand (100), 'y': np.random.rand (100)})) Saving the … WebI have a numpy matrix: arr = np.array ( [ [2,3], [2,8], [2,3], [4,5]]) I need to create a PySpark Dataframe from arr. I can not manually input the values because the length/values of arr will be changing dynamically so I need to convert arr into a dataframe. I tried the following code to no success. df= sqlContext.createDataFrame (arr, ["A", "B ...

Webpyspark.sql.functions.array_insert(arr: ColumnOrName, pos: Union[ColumnOrName, int], value: Any) → pyspark.sql.column.Column [source] ¶. Collection function: adds an item … WebIn Spark 3.4, the schema of an array column is inferred by merging the schemas of all elements in the array. ... DataFrame.withColumn method in PySpark supports adding a new column or replacing existing columns of the …

WebAug 9, 2010 · I also have a Spark dataframe to which I want to add my numpy array a. I figure that a column of literals will do the job. I figure that a column of literals will do the job. This doesn't work:

WebThis section walks through the steps to convert the dataframe into an array: View the data collected from the dataframe using the following script: df.select ("height", "weight", "gender").collect () Store the values from the … songs used in moanaWeb7. You're trying to apply flatten function for an array of structs while it expects an array of arrays: flatten (arrayOfArrays) - Transforms an array of arrays into a single array. You don't need UDF, you can simply transform the array elements from struct to array then use flatten. Something like this: songs used in moxieWebJun 23, 2024 · I have a spark data frame which is of the following format ... Explode array values into multiple columns using PySpark. 1. ... PySpark DataFrame change column of string to array before using explode. 0. Explode a dataframe column of csv text into columns. 0. PySpark - Explode columns into rows based on the type of the column ... songs used in outer banksWebFeb 7, 2024 · PySpark SQL provides split() function to convert delimiter separated String to an Array (StringType to ArrayType) column on DataFrame. This can be done by splitting … small gear reducersWebExplanation: Output values have to be reserialized to equivalent Java objects. If you want to access values (beware of SparseVectors) you should use item method: v.values.item (0) which return standard Python scalars. Similarly if you want to access all values as a dense structure: v.toArray ().tolist () Share. Improve this answer. songs used in pitch perfectWebJan 16, 2024 · Can someone tell me how to convert a list containing strings to a Dataframe in pyspark. I am using python 3.6 with spark 2.2.1. I am just started learning spark environment and my data looks like below songs used in peacemakerWebMay 30,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. songs used in peaky blinders